About the Role
The Sr Director Business System, Global is a senior-level expert responsible for the design and roll out of the commercial part of the business system. This is a very strategic role that focuses on end-to-end value streams and building the elements of the business system that drive significant growth.
This leader brings deep mastery in a Lean business systems and plays a critical role in the design of Johnson Control’s own business system, embedding Lean thinking into how Johnson Controls executes strategy, improves performance, strengthens customer outcomes, and builds a culture of continuous improvement across the organization.
Reports To: Vice President, Business Systems, Global
Key Responsibilities
Provide visionary leadership, setting strategic direction for the business system -across the global enterprise.
Oversee the enterprise Lean Business System, methodologies, tools, and standards; establish governance structures, performance dashboards, and sustainment mechanisms.
Partner closely with executive and senior leadership across business units and functions to understand priorities for improvements of the business system and to drive strategic priorities and enterprise-wide improvement initiatives.
Identify and mitigate risks impacting customer outcomes, operational performance, quality, delivery, and long-term enterprise results.
Drive the deployment of the business system standards and support other leaders globally to adopt it and drive it deeper into the organization.
Coach and develop senior leaders to model Lean behaviors and teach advanced Lean concepts.
Drive change management by coaching leaders on key behaviors.
Deploy enterprise strategy into action with using Hoshin Kanri, ensuring consistent execution across regions and functions.

Qualifications
Master’s degree in business, Quality, Engineering, or related field.
Minimum 10–15 years of experience in Continuous Improvement across multiple business domains.
Minimum of 5-10 years in business roles using a lean business system.
Significant experience in working within and with a mature lean business system.
Significant experience in leading enterprise business transformations with recognized business impact at scale.
Demonstrated leadership capability, especially leading senior leaders indirectly through influence; strong business acumen.
Mastery of Lean systems, cultural transformation, and change leadership.
Effective communication and presentation skills; ability to establish rapport with leaders and peers across levels and geographies.
Proven analytical and systems-thinking capability with end-to-end solution design.
Excellent facilitation and strategic-thinking skills.
Proactive risk management and issue-resolution skills with appropriate escalation.
Travel Requirements: 50–75%
HIRING SALARY RANGE: $156,000-245k (Salary to be determined by the education, experience, knowledge, skills, and abilities of the applicant, internal equity, and alignment with market data.) This role offers a competitive Bonus plan that will take into account individual, group, and corporate performance. This position includes a competitive benefits package.
